Trends in Residential Interior Design in Vancouver

Vancouver’s interior design scene is influenced by its coastal location, multicultural population, and a strong emphasis on sustainability. Here are some of the prevailing trends:

  1. Sustainable Design: Vancouverites are increasingly conscious of their environmental impact. Designers incorporate sustainable materials, energy-efficient systems, and eco-friendly practices. Reclaimed wood, recycled metals, and low-VOC (volatile organic compounds) paints are popular choices.

  2. Biophilic Design: This trend focuses on incorporating natural elements into interiors to enhance well-being. Large windows, indoor plants, natural materials, and water features create a connection with nature, promoting a sense of tranquility.

  3. Minimalism: Reflecting a Scandinavian influence, minimalist design emphasizes simplicity and functionality. Clean lines, neutral color palettes, and uncluttered spaces create a serene and orderly environment.

  4. Smart Homes: Integration of smart technology is becoming a staple in modern interior design. Automated lighting, climate control, security systems, and voice-activated assistants enhance convenience and efficiency.

  5. Open Concept Living: Open floor plans that create seamless transitions between kitchen, dining, and living areas are highly sought after. This design promotes social interaction and maximizes space, making homes feel larger and more inviting.

  6. Cultural and Artistic Influences: Vancouver’s diverse population brings a rich tapestry of cultural influences into home design. Designers often incorporate elements such as traditional patterns, handcrafted furniture, and local artwork to add character and uniqueness to interiors.

How to Choose the Right Interior Designer in Vancouver

Selecting the right interior designer is a critical step in ensuring the success of your home transformation. Here are some tips to guide you:

  1. Define Your Style and Needs: Before you start looking for a designer, have a clear idea of your style preferences and what you want to achieve. Collect images, make notes, and consider your budget.

  2. Research and Referrals: Start by researching local designers online, looking at their portfolios and reading reviews. Ask for referrals from friends, family, or real estate agents who have worked with designers before.

  3. Portfolio Review: Examine potential designers’ portfolios to see if their style aligns with your vision. Look for diversity in their projects and attention to detail.

  4. Interview and Consultation: Schedule meetings with a few designers to discuss your project. During these consultations, assess their communication skills, understanding of your needs, and enthusiasm for your project.

  5. Budget and Timeline: Discuss your budget and timeline upfront. A good designer should be able to work within your financial constraints and provide a realistic timeline for project completion.

  6. Check Credentials: Ensure that the designer has the necessary credentials and is a member of professional organizations such as the Interior Designers Institute of British Columbia (IDIBC).

  7. Contract and Agreement: Once you’ve selected a designer, ensure that you have a clear contract outlining the scope of work, costs, timeline, and any other pertinent details.
